You Are the New Day
The MTA Barbershop Chorus performs John Rutter's "You Are the New Day," a hymn of hope and renewal. Introduced by a reflection on humanity's responsibility to shape the future through "good minds and loving hearts," the performance celebrates themes of love, life, and the dawning possibility of each new day—affirming that hope persists even when time seems to be running out.
